Output ed8f5eae8eeaf91c26270384622bcf8d8ee062428b091de1eaac1cd94edaaa1e:1

value
599339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d7ba1d1566021b7c3a701aca46790a445e5a9e OP_EQUAL
address
3KTFSjXWvxj1dFNwFRQNx8VdQC8GZbMFdF
transaction
ed8f5eae8eeaf91c26270384622bcf8d8ee062428b091de1eaac1cd94edaaa1e
confirmations
344454
spent
true